If anyone who actually posted here actually followed the sport, they know that Italy and Portugal have very strong teams (Cristiano Ronaldo is have a great year in the Premiership), with new players, new coaches, new formations, new strategies. Both teams have been destroying the competition the past 5 games. i.e Italy's thrashing of Germany last week 4-1 and then 3-1 AT Holland the month before.

Holland = going nowhere and have been on the decline for years.
England = overrated and will be out by the round of 16 as always. They are a team of individuals. Weak on Defence and weak in goal.
France = Even a short return from Zidane won't help. The do not have the depth in there system.

Look out for Ivory Cost. Drogba is the go to guy, is very hard to stop and rarely misses.
Spain can also do some damage. The are packed with talent
Look out for Argentina. Always strong. There development is stong and they will always be hard to beat.
Look out for Italy, Portugal, Brazil, Czech Rep., even Japan is very strong.

Before people say, this team is gonna win and that team is gonna come back to form, do some research and actually learn about the team and who and how they stack up against the rest. Then try to make an unbiased post.
